> He refuses to take his anti-depressent as he feels less like a man on
> them. He looks for reasons to be angry and tells me I irritate  him.  I
> am looking for help and hope someone will speak to me on this.

Rachel,

Was your husband behaving this way before the antidepressants were
started?  Sometimes antidepressants can cause such behavior,
especially if there might be an underlying mood disorder.  Please
take your husband to a good psychiatrist who can evaluate him for a
mood disorder which might be separate and distinct from his
Parkinson's disease.
